A single-page application built with:
- ASP.NET Core and C# for cross-platform server-side code
- Angular and TypeScript for client-side code
- Bootstrap and Aurora for layout and styling
The default branch is master, which only accepts Merge Requests, and does not accept direct pushes. The development branch is development, which only accepts Merge Requests, and does not accept direct pushes from developers.
There are several release branches, each follow the format release-[year]w[week][dayOfWeekChar]. e.g. The release for Monday 16th December 2019 (week 51, monday is the first day of the week) is release-19w51a.
Feature branches will be created during development, and follow the format feature-[JiraId]-[featureKeyword]. e.g. The design of the Identity database entities (JiraId : SERVER-35) is feature-CLIENT35-IdDb.
Any merges to development and master will automatically trigger the Test pipeline. Merges to development will also include codestyle tests.
Any merges to release-* will trigger the Artifact pipeline, which delivers a packages version of the application to be used on a production server (during development this will be cm.dockbox.org).
- Comment post functioneel maken [Dylan] -- Ook delete?
-
Repository testen
-
Actionlogs by user
-
Deployment diagram
-
Repository (Unit) testen
-
Bewijslast adhv beoordelingsmodel
- Login invalid duidelijker maken
- Readonly/CUD omgeving : -- Buiten netwerk CM melding geven : read-only --: CUD actions disabled
- Login loading icon